Artist Statement

Regardless of subject, what interests me are the people and things that are present around me as they are. Most of my work is not staged, rather captured. The small details of life which make up the whole are what interests me. Capturing these small details reveal things often over looked or taken for granted. My only desire is that my images may make the viewer stop, consider and be thoughtful to the world around them in all its variety and, conversely, in all of its similarity. I truly take great joy in observing and in expressing my view of the world as I see it through the lens.


Bio

Ever since I took my first photography class, I’ve been interested in photographing any subject, though my aesthetic, technical knowledge, and experience has constantly improved. My first projects dealt almost exclusively with portraiture in black and white analog photography with the people closest to me providing the inspiration.

Later, I delved into experimental black and white photography, color analog photography, digital, and large format photography using them as new mediums, but ultimately with a similar vision of documenting the world as I see it.
